当前位置: 代码迷 >> Eclipse >> jdbc 联接 oracle数据库java.lang.ClassNotFoundException: oracle.jdbc.driver.OracleDriver
  详细解决方案

jdbc 联接 oracle数据库java.lang.ClassNotFoundException: oracle.jdbc.driver.OracleDriver

热度:681   发布时间:2016-04-23 18:45:26.0
jdbc 连接 oracle数据库java.lang.ClassNotFoundException: oracle.jdbc.driver.OracleDriver
我在eclipes中是这样的代码
Connection   conn   =   null;  
try   {
Class.forName( "oracle.jdbc.driver.OracleDriver ");  
conn   =   DriverManager.getConnection   ( "jdbc:oracle:thin:@192.168.10.41:1521:actor ", "nan ", "f ");  
}  
catch   (Exception   ee)   {
logger.error( "connect   to   database   error "   +   ee.toString());  
}  
总是提示   java.lang.ClassNotFoundException:   oracle.jdbc.driver.OracleDriver
找不到jdbc驱动   我的环境变量是这样的:
ClassPath:
G:\j2sdk1.4.2_10\lib\dt.JAR;G:\j2sdk1.4.2_10\lib\tools.JAR;G:\j2sdk1.4.2_10\bin;G:\oracle\ora92\jdbc\lib\classes12.jar;.;
Path:
G:\j2sdk1.4.2_10;G:\j2sdk1.4.2_10\bin;g:\oracle\ora92\bin;E:\Program   Files\Oracle\jre\1.3.1\bin;E:\Program   Files\Oracle\jre\1.1.8\bin;%SystemRoot%\system32;%SystemRoot%;%SystemRoot%\System32\Wbem;
到底是哪错了呀

------解决方案--------------------
在工程下加载classes12.jar试试看
------解决方案--------------------
你直接在Eclipse项目中导入那个驱动包就可以了 window-> Preferences-> Java --Installed JRES edit addExternalJar 找到你的驱动.jar 就可以了
------解决方案--------------------
楼上的正解啊
------解决方案--------------------
驱动没有添加到项目里面
  相关解决方案